flac16; Recorded by David Cohen OTS 8 foot stand (sec. 128 Row CC Seat 12) 2 Nakamichi CM300s/ CP4's w/1 Nakamichi CM300/CP2> Nakamichi 550 w/Maxell XLIIS90 cassette masters. Dolby B was used on the Master Cassettes. The Master Cassettes were played back with Azimuth adjustment and Dolby B decoding on a Nakamichi CD1 into a Korg MR1000 at DSF 1 bit 5.6MHz. Subsequent conversion to 24/96 AIFF done via Korg Audiogate software. Redbook CDR standard 16/44.1 files were created using Bias Peak, Izotope Ozone's MBIT+ (for all dithering), and Weiss Saracon SRC (all sample rate conversions). Transferred by Dave Cohen November 2009.
